From: miR-17-5p drives G2/M-phase accumulation by directly targeting CCNG2 and is related to recurrence of head and neck squamous cell carcinoma

Fig. 2

miR-17-5p promotes cell cycle progress in HNSCC in vitro. (A) AMC-HN8 cells and FaDu cells were transfected with miR-17-5p inhibitor or inhibitor NC. Tu686 cells and Detriot562 cells were transfected with miR-17-5p mimic or mimic negative control (NC). Cell cycle phase distribution was detected by flow cytometry. Data shown are the mean ± standard deviation of three independent experiments. *p < 0.05, **p < 0.01, ***p < 0.001 vs. inhibitor NC or mimic NC. (B) Cell cycle-related genes were detected by qRT-PCR. *p < 0.05, **p < 0.01, ***p < 0.001 vs. inhibitor NC or mimic NC
